ZIP code 54470 is classified by USPS as a standard delivery area and covers roughly 272.1 square miles in Rib Lake, Taylor County, Wisconsin. The area is home to 2,068 residents, producing a population density of 8 people per square mile, and falls within the Chicago time zone. These USPS and Census boundary values drive every downstream statistic on this page, including the benchmarks that compare 54470 against Wisconsin and the nation.
On the economic side, the median household income for ZIP 54470 sits at $61,589 (21% below the Wisconsin average), while per-capita income is $31,753. The poverty rate stands at 11.4% and the unemployment rate at 1.2%. On housing, the median home value is $167,300 (33% below the state average) with median rent at $738 per month, and 81.7% of occupied units are owner-occupied, a direct signal of whether 54470 behaves more like a homeowner neighborhood or a renter-heavy ZIP.
Education and household profile round out the picture: 17.2%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, the median age is 46.9, and the average commute is 23 minutes. What businesses operate in this ZIP?
Census Bureau data shows 31 business establishments in ZIP 54470, employing approximately 323 people with a combined annual payroll of $10,541,000.
